PHOENIX — For the past decade nothing has impacted the restaurant industry more than online reviews, but a new report shows that reviewers aren’t as harsh as some restaurateurs might think.

Of all the online reviews Arizona restaurants get on sites like Yelp, Google and TripAdvisor, 78.8% are positive, according to research done by business management software company Womply, which has conducted other reports on restaurant revenue.

While one or two bad reviews seem to stick out to restaurant owners, for the most part the state has seen positive reviews.

There are areas of the state where the reviews are better than others. Yuma recorded an 86.5% positive review rate, according to the report — the highest in Arizona. On the opposite end, Sedona restaurants have the lowest percentage of positive reviews with 76.4%.
